Transaction 927614cf3c72d8ec80f71bcc5b61d970fc48f564de8d5804631c5bd40df70bda

5 Input
2 Outputs
  • 927614cf3c72d8ec80f71bcc5b61d970fc48f564de8d5804631c5bd40df70bda:0
  • value  19580095
    address  3J7cPH69jD1edHEVHXSw3edCz5MibGgVcd
  • 927614cf3c72d8ec80f71bcc5b61d970fc48f564de8d5804631c5bd40df70bda:1
  • value  164898
    address  1BSivHBSwtb4GM8es2dAtLRcAGYoh6h8jJ